László Szanyi

Date of birth:
1928(?)
Place of birth:
n.a.
Date of death:
Unknown
Education, professional qualification:
  • biologist

  • He was one of the technical leaders of the construction of the M-3 machine in the Cybernetics Research Group (KKCS) of the Hungarian Academy of Sciences, and a cybernetics researcher at the Semmelweis University of Medical Sciences (SOTE).

    Later, he hosted educational programs on TV.

    He was a frequent contributor to Life and Science in the 1960s and 1970s.

    And what else is important
    • He was very attached to Eger, where he spent his high school years.
    • It was an experience for him to study and work at the College of Special Education (and its institutions and predecessor institutions), where he could study Lipót Szondi's theory of the "fate-analytic instinct system" and also dealt with the application of the Szondi test. In the framework of these works, he had personal contact with Flóra Kozmutza, the innovator of Hungarian special education psychology, who later became the head of the institution.
    • He also wrote poems.
